INTRODUCTION
A driving force in International Trade and Retail
Founded in 1964; formed in 1996
A Düsseldorf-based holding company formed through the merger of four giant German retailing groups
Operates 2,250 stores in 25 countries
KEY PEOPLE
CEO and Chairman of the executive board- Mr.Eckhard Cordes
Chairman of the supervisory board- Mr. Franz Haniel
CFO- Mr. Olaf Koch
POSITIONING
Largest market share in its home market
One of the most globalised retail and wholesale corporations
3rd largest retailer in the world according to Deloitte as well as Reuters

METRO CASH & CARRY
An international self-service wholesale retailer
CEO: Mr. Frans W.H. Muller
Largest sales division of the German trade and retail giant METRO AG
Operates across Europe and in some countries of Asia and Northern Africa
METRO CASH & CARRYLocations 666
Number of countries 30
Sales 30.6 bn €
Total selling space 5.3 mn sqm
Headcount (annual average of full-time equivalents)
106,876
Articles, food assortment 2ca. 20,000
Articles, nonfood assortment 2ca. 30,000
TARGETS
Its business concept is targeted towards professional customers rather than end consumers.
The cash-and-carry concept is based around self-service and bulk buying
METRO Cash & Carry serves to registered customers only.
Core customer groups are hotels, restaurants, caterers, traders and other business professionals.
